Maybe. I did a 5 to 1 mix (water to sm-90) spray six times over a four week period and did 5ml per gallon in my rez. I burned through a gln that cost me $65 in that time period. After I sprayed, if I looked closely I could see agitated larva come to the surface but they didn't seem too worried and they certainly weren't dying. The same (didn't tag them so not totally conclusive about them being the same, lol) larva would be hanging out hours and days later. Now it could have to do with the gestation and life cycles of the gnats but I hit them with a strong spray once a day for three consecutive days and once a week following, and that should have interrupted those. I think the main reason that the sm-90 didn't work for me is because I am in coco. Not that you don't already know this, but in coco you have a top surface that never dries, it is always very moist. The larva seem to thrive if given a moist area close to the surface of a dense media. My mothers are hardly touched at all and they are in a peat based mix that I let get real dry between waterings. From my own experience I can only conclude that sm-90 has less to do with getting rid of fungus gnats in coco than the fact that the surface is constantly moist. I have used sm 90 for a few years now
I got it when I was battling a powdery mildew issue, which it did the trick. My guy at the hydro store said it is mainly a wetting agent, but as a foliar spray the sulphur content will get rid of spider mites as well. (knock on wood) I have yet to have a spider mite problem, but I can give it a thumbs up on powdery mildew control. I do kind of like the smell as well
